JOB DESCRIPTION
TITLE: Administrative Assistant I - LHMS Student Services
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Must have passed the Administrative Assistant Test given by the District.
- An associate degree in office technology/management is preferred, but a high school education and training with experience will be considered.
- Proficiency using word processing, spreadsheet design, desktop publishing and database programs on a personal computer ( includes speed and accuracy).
- Ability to handle confidential material, discreetly, reliably, and loyalty.
- Excellent personal appearances and grooming.
- Strong organizational skills to ensure efficient operation of the office.
- Good communication skills, systematic and orderly - good planning, ability, tactful, courteous, prompt, and punctual.
- A customer service attitude with an ability to handle people in difficult situations.
- ?Skill in human relations - can work effectively and cooperatively with adults and students - diplomatic.
- Adaptability, initiative, and a willingness to assume additional duties that may be assigned, and to learn additional skills as required.
- A conscientious and helpful attitude toward work and relationships with people and the ability to take instruction.
- Skilled in operating general office equipment.
- Good health and regular attendance - enthusiastic, cheerful.
- Needs basic first aid skills.
- Other alternatives to the above qualifications deemed by the Middle School Principal or Middel School Assistant Principal.
REPORTS TO: Building Principal or Assistant Principal
CONTRACT STATUS: 10-Month Contract
TIME SCHEDULE: 6:45 A.M. TO 2:45 P.M. (with 1/2 hour lunch)
GENERAL DUTIES INCLUDE:
- Meet and direct visitors, the general public, and students to appropriate locations. Visitors need to sign in and receive a visitor's pass. Office receptionist for Student Services.
- Answer phones, direct calls, and/or take messages for staff and/or students.
- Complete assigned clerical work as needed by office staff.
- Assist with the preparation of local, state, and federal reports.
- Proficient with IC handling and the reports associated with each.
- Attend training and in-service as required.
- Operate all technology: copy machines, calculators, computers and printers, fax machines, and postage machines.
- Type, file, and copy materials as needed.
- Assist in typing correspondence and forms used in the office.
- Assist other Administrative Secretaries.
- Assist with monitoring Leadership and Work Study Students.
- Work with Team Chief to call the proper agencies if there is a medical emergency.
- Operate the door video and speaker system to safely allow visitors entry into the building.
- Operate the Marcs emergency radio system.
Compile and organize all beginning of year student packets with forms and information for the building.
ATTENDANCE:
- Complete daily attendance in Infinite Campus for parent notification.
- Work with the Attendance Officer on all attendance procedures.
- Promote positive public relations.
- Other duties as assigned.
CLINIC DUTIES:
- Provide support in emergencies (i.e. pull charts, call 911, call team, call the parent, and help dispense supplies).
